Powers & Abilities:

The Gibbon is a mutant possessing super-human dexterity, above-average strength, and a build and face that remind people of a chimp, monkey, or gibbon. His agility is on par with Spider-Man's, but his strength is significantly less than Spider-Man's.

Equipment & Weapons:

The Gibbon does not use any equipment or weapons.

Origin:

As a child raised in an orphanage, Martin Blank was often teased by the other children for his ape-like features and agility. After leaving the orphanage, he briefly joined the circus as a "human ape" but quickly got tired of being laughed at by the crowds. He left (keeping his ape costume) and made his way to New York City. A chance encounter with Spider-Man convinced Martin that he could make a new start and be respected as the costume character known as 'The Gibbon'.
